Statistically speaking, you have a much greater chance of dying from obesity than you from Lap Band surgery. The risk of dying from being obese far outweighs the chance of dying while trying to get healthy.

For me, there was no choice, I had to do something drastic because I didn't want to die before my time. I wanted to be around to see my future grandkids and I knew I had to lose weight and get healthy or I wouldn't.

Educate yourself on all the facts so you can make the best decision specifically for you.
